Female Reproductive Tract Fluids and Their Influence on Capacitation of Bovine Spermatozoa

Uterine, oviducal and follicular fluids were analyzed for protein, steroids and metabolic substrates based on stage of the cycle and follicular size respectively. Uterine fluids contained more protein than oviducal fluids and pyruvate and lactate concentrations in both fluids showed an inverse relationship based on the stage of the cycle. The steroid concentrations for the most part reflected the stage of the cycle. Protein and substrate concentrations in follicular fluids compared favorably with those of the serum controls. Estrogen and progesterone increased with increasing follicular size, while testosterone decreased in concentration. The proteins from all three fluids had predominantly acidic Pi, but their electrophoretic migration patterns differed markedly from one another. Compared against serum, fluids contained both serum proteins and fluid specific proteins indicating transfer and secretory activity by the organs.
